Defining the Glycemic Index
The glycemic index is a ranking system for carbohydrates based on how they affect blood glucose levels. It measures how quickly each gram of available carbohydrate in a food raises a person's blood glucose level following consumption, relative to the consumption of pure glucose (which has a GI of 100). The GI scale ranges from 0 to 100.
- Low GI (55 or less): These foods cause a slow, steady release of glucose into the bloodstream. Examples include most non-starchy vegetables, some fruits, whole grains, nuts, and legumes.
- Medium GI (56-69): These foods have a moderate impact on blood sugar levels. Examples include sweet potatoes, corn, and certain types of rice.
- High GI (70 or more): These foods cause a rapid spike in blood sugar. Examples include white bread, white rice, potatoes, and sugary drinks.
Why is the Glycemic Index Important?
For individuals with diabetes, understanding the glycemic index is especially important. Consuming high GI foods can lead to rapid blood sugar spikes, which can be dangerous. Managing blood sugar levels effectively through diet is crucial for preventing complications associated with diabetes.
Even for individuals without diabetes, choosing low GI foods can offer numerous benefits:
- Improved Energy Levels: Low GI foods provide a more sustained release of energy, preventing energy crashes.
- Weight Management: They can help control hunger and reduce cravings, contributing to weight loss or maintenance.
- Reduced Risk of Chronic Diseases: They may lower the risk of type 2 diabetes and heart disease.
- Better Cholesterol Levels: Low GI diets may improve cholesterol profiles.
Factors Affecting the Glycemic Index of Foods
The glycemic index of a particular food can be influenced by several factors:
- Type of Carbohydrate: Simple sugars like glucose and sucrose have a higher GI than complex carbohydrates like starches and fiber.
- Fiber Content: High-fiber foods tend to have a lower GI because fiber slows down the absorption of glucose.
- Processing and Cooking: Highly processed foods often have a higher GI. Cooking methods can also affect the GI; for example, overcooking pasta can increase its GI.
- Ripeness: The riper a fruit is, the higher its GI tends to be.
- Combination with Other Foods: Eating carbohydrates with protein, fat, or acid can slow down digestion and lower the overall glycemic impact of the meal.
The Glycemic Load (GL) – A More Comprehensive Measure
While the glycemic index is a helpful tool, it only tells part of the story. The glycemic load (GL) takes into account both the GI of a food and the amount of carbohydrate it contains. The GL provides a more accurate representation of how a food will affect blood sugar levels.
The glycemic load is calculated using the following formula:
GL = (GI x grams of carbohydrate per serving) / 100
Here's how to interpret GL values:
- Low GL (10 or less)
- Medium GL (11-19)
- High GL (20 or more)
For example, watermelon has a high GI (around 76), but a relatively low carbohydrate content. Therefore, its glycemic load is low (around 5), meaning that a typical serving of watermelon will have a minimal impact on blood sugar.
Practical Tips for Using the Glycemic Index
Here are some actionable tips for incorporating the glycemic index into your diet:
- Prioritize Low GI Foods: Make low GI foods the foundation of your diet. Focus on non-starchy vegetables, whole grains, legumes, and nuts.
- Combine Foods Strategically: Combine high GI foods with protein, fat, and fiber to mitigate their impact on blood sugar. For example, pair a slice of white bread with avocado and eggs.
- Choose Whole Grains Over Refined Grains: Opt for whole-wheat bread, brown rice, and oats instead of white bread, white rice, and refined cereals.
- Be Mindful of Portion Sizes: Even low GI foods can raise blood sugar if consumed in large quantities. Pay attention to portion sizes.
- Consider the Glycemic Load: Use the glycemic load to get a more accurate understanding of how foods will impact your blood sugar levels.
- Read Food Labels Carefully: Pay attention to the sugar and fiber content of packaged foods, as these factors affect the GI.

The Limitations of the Glycemic Index

While the glycemic index and glycemic load are useful tools, they have limitations: Understanding Insulin S Role In Your Blood Sugar Balance
- Individual Variability: Blood sugar responses can vary significantly between individuals, based on factors like age, metabolism, and activity level.
- Mixed Meals: The GI and GL values are typically based on single foods consumed in isolation. The glycemic impact of a mixed meal can be difficult to predict.
- Data Availability: GI values are not available for all foods.
Despite these limitations, the glycemic index remains a valuable resource for understanding how carbohydrates affect blood sugar and making informed food choices.
